Understanding  Distributed Ledger

Have you heard about the concept of Distributed Ledger? If not, don't worry, you are not alone. In this post, we will explain what a Distributed Ledger is, its benefits and its working process.

What is a Distributed Ledger?

A Distributed Ledger is a database that stores the same information across multiple locations or participants in a decentralized network. It is also known as a shared ledger or blockchain. Each copy of the ledger contains all transactions that have ever occurred on the blockchain.

How does it work?

Distributed Ledgers store information in blocks that are connected to each other through cryptography. Once a block is added to the chain, it cannot be altered or deleted due to its immutability feature.

Benefits of Distributed Ledgers

One of the primary benefits of a Distributed Ledger is decentralization. This means that there is no need for a central authority to validate transactions as all network participants can update and verify the ledger through consensus mechanisms.

Another significant benefit is immutability, which ensures that once data has been entered into the ledger, it cannot be deleted, tampered with or altered without permission from all network members.

What are the differences between Distributed Ledgers and centralized databases?

Centralized databases store information in one location controlled by one entity, while distributed ledgers store data across multiple locations or nodes with no central authority. This makes distributed ledgers more secure against cyber attacks and less prone to data loss or corruption.

How are Distributed Ledgers being used today?

Distributed Ledgers are being used in various industries such as finance, healthcare, supply chain management and voting systems. They provide secure and transparent record-keeping and enable faster transaction processing times with reduced costs.

Are there any drawbacks to using Distributed Ledgers?

One potential drawback of this technology is scalability issues when dealing with high volumes of transactions within a short time frame. However, ongoing advancements in technology are addressing this issue.

What is the future of Distributed Ledgers?

The future of Distributed Ledgers is promising as more industries are beginning to adopt blockchain technology. It has the potential to revolutionize traditional industries and create new business models.
